Mercedes on top again in FP3

dir="ltr" style="line-height:1.15;margin-top:0pt;margin-bottom:0pt;">   19th July 2014 (F1Plus / Rosie Baillie) - The Mercedes duo were fastest again in FP3 with Nico Rosberg fastest followed by Lewis Hamilton. Rosberg and Hamilton have been the fastest cars on the track so far all weekend and continued that trend in the final practice session. A few minutes before the end of the session Rosberg put in his fastest lap, a 1:17.779. Hamilton’s fastest lap was 0.601s slower than his teammates and was enough to bag him second fastest.
